Instructor
Sensei James Entwood is a sixth-degree black belt in Hayabusa Martial Arts. Combining the traditions of martial arts training with a Masters in Leadership Studies, Sensei Entwood works with students to develop physical, mental, and ethical fitness. He started teaching as a black belt in 1999 and founded the Zanshin Ithaca Dojo in 2014.
Style
Hayabusa Martial Arts was founded by Hanshi Judith Steigler with a focus on excellence, respect, self-defence, confidence, and a systematic approach to learning. In addition to traditional Okinawan karate, Hayabusa incorporates ju-jutsu (throwing), aiki-jutsu (pressure points and joint locks) as well as weapons training.
